summ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orStefan Schmidt <stefan@slimlogic.co.uk>2009-09-30 12:36:13 +0200
committerTakashi Iwai <tiwai@suse.de>2009-09-30 12:45:35 +0200
commit19f703a7743ab8854048d55d5dda6024debf60cb (patch)
tree3883edee1079ab82c678b1031d60356e11df136c
parentaa697c9d51bea05cd5e8f607ace84afd35a7d3b9 (diff)
downloadalsa-lib-19f703a7743ab8854048d55d5dda6024debf60cb.tar.gz
pcm_rate_linear: Annotate unused function parameter to avoid compiler warnings.
Signed-off-by: Stefan Schmidt <stefan@slimlogic.co.uk> Signed-off-by: Takashi Iwai <tiwai@suse.de>
-rw-r--r--src/pcm/pcm_rate_linear.c9
1 files changed, 5 insertions, 4 deletions
diff --git a/src/pcm/pcm_rate_linear.c b/src/pcm/pcm_rate_linear.c
index 8b2d2d02..7481b389 100644
--- a/src/pcm/pcm_rate_linear.c
+++ b/src/pcm/pcm_rate_linear.c
@@ -405,15 +405,15 @@ static void linear_close(void *obj)
free(obj);
}
-static int get_supported_rates(void *rate, unsigned int *rate_min,
- unsigned int *rate_max)
+static int get_supported_rates(ATTRIBUTE_UNUSED void *rate,
+ unsigned int *rate_min, unsigned int *rate_max)
{
*rate_min = SND_PCM_PLUGIN_RATE_MIN;
*rate_max = SND_PCM_PLUGIN_RATE_MAX;
return 0;
}
-static void linear_dump(void *rate, snd_output_t *out)
+static void linear_dump(ATTRIBUTE_UNUSED void *rate, snd_output_t *out)
{
snd_output_printf(out, "Converter: linear-interpolation\n");
}
@@ -432,7 +432,8 @@ static const snd_pcm_rate_ops_t linear_ops = {
.dump = linear_dump,
};
-int SND_PCM_RATE_PLUGIN_ENTRY(linear) (unsigned int version, void **objp, snd_pcm_rate_ops_t *ops)
+int SND_PCM_RATE_PLUGIN_ENTRY(linear) (ATTRIBUTE_UNUSED unsigned int version,
+ void **objp, snd_pcm_rate_ops_t *ops)
{
struct rate_linear *rate;